如何使用MySQL FROM_UNIXTIME()函数以数字格式返回日期时间值?

众所周知,可以通过将0(+0)添加到datetime值的时间值转换为整数。以类似的方式,我们可以将FROM_UNIXTIME()函数返回的日期时间值转换为数字格式。以下示例将对其进行更多说明-

mysql> Select FROM_UNIXTIME(1555033470)+0 AS 'Date in Numeric Format';
+------------------------+
| Date in Numeric Format |
+------------------------+
| 20190412071430.000000  |
+------------------------+
1 row in set (0.00 sec)

在日期时间值上加上0(+0)之后,MySQL返回的数值最多为6位微秒。

猜你喜欢